The field of cybersecurity - the protection of electronic data - offers one of the fastest growing job markets today. As the sector grows in importance there will be a rapidly growing demand for qualified analysts, cryptographers, engineers, architects, managers, and executive leaders.

The Cybersecurity Workforce of Tomorrow discusses the current requirements of the cybersecurity worker and analyses the ways in which these roles may change in the future as attacks from hackers, criminals and enemy states become increasingly sophisticated. The author's predictions are based on the inevitable changes that will come for the cybersecurity industry including:

  • More rigid federal, state, and global security requirements and accountability
  • The increasing complexity and quality of cyber-attacks and the skillsets of the attackers
  • The expansion and acceptance of the dark web as a marketplace for stolen data

The increasing use of cyber-attacks in political and economic confrontations between nation states

Experienced practitioner and academic Michael Nizich examines the current and future human resources requirements of the cybersecurity market. His focus on workforce preparation, education and emerging technologies is essential reading for executives and cybersecurity professionals alike.
